An IMA file is an image file of a 3.5 floppy (as you all gasp at the thought) Yes, I have aquired some Images in 3.5 format.

I have appeared to resolve this one somewhat .. apparently while trying to mount it in winimage I would select the "virtual drive" to use .. for some reason lower drives would not work (M: N: O:) .. however when i chose Z: as the virtual drive .. everything mounted fine. Why it didn't like that other drive, I couldn't say.. but it works now.
